Php Laravel 5.5下拉框

Php Laravel 5.5下拉框,php,laravel,laravel-5.5,Php,Laravel,Laravel 5.5,我是拉拉维尔的初学者。我有一个问题,我不知道怎么做。在区域中的create.blade.php中,当我在下拉框中单击校园名称时,下一个下拉框将显示在下拉框中选择的校园的建筑,第三个下拉框将显示其建筑的楼层数 我的create.blade.php区域模型 这是我的数据库: 校园 Schema::create('campuses', function (Blueprint $table) { $table->increments('id'); $table-&

我是拉拉维尔的初学者。我有一个问题,我不知道怎么做。在区域中的create.blade.php中,当我在下拉框中单击校园名称时,下一个下拉框将显示在下拉框中选择的校园的建筑,第三个下拉框将显示其建筑的楼层数

我的create.blade.php区域模型

这是我的数据库:

校园

Schema::create('campuses', function (Blueprint $table) {
        $table->increments('id');
        $table->string('name');
        $table->text('address');

        $table->timestamps();
    });
建筑物

Schema::create('buildings', function (Blueprint $table) {
        $table->increments('id');
        $table->integer('campus_id')->unsigned();
        $table->string('name');
        $table->integer('floor');

        $table->foreign('campus_id')->references('id')->on('campuses');

        $table->timestamps();
    });
区域

数据截图

校园

Schema::create('campuses', function (Blueprint $table) {
        $table->increments('id');
        $table->string('name');
        $table->text('address');

        $table->timestamps();
    });

建筑物

Schema::create('buildings', function (Blueprint $table) {
        $table->increments('id');
        $table->integer('campus_id')->unsigned();
        $table->string('name');
        $table->integer('floor');

        $table->foreign('campus_id')->references('id')->on('campuses');

        $table->timestamps();
    });

区域


对于添加楼层,在建筑物中,它表示为楼层数的整数。我只想有一个for循环并分配一个数组,这样它就可以在区域中选择1、2、3等等。谢谢你,如果你能回答这个问题,这将是一个很大的帮助,但我仍将想办法解决这个问题。

在面积表中添加一个列名作为floor\u val,它只包含像1,2这样的整数值,而不是1,2,并在floor选项值的下拉列表中使用它。

然后我将使用for loop和assign In array?